The title refers to “Aglauros’s Vision of the Bridal Chamber of Herse”. A tapestry probably designed by Giovanni da Cremona and made in the weaving workshop directed by Willem de Pannemaker, both living in Brussels. It is a story told by the Roman writer Ovidius his narrative poem, “The Metamorphoses” about the ill-fated love affair between Mercury and Herse.
The god Mercury wants to marry Herse, a mortal princess of Athens and asks her sister Aglauros to help him. Stricken with jealousy she envisions how the union of Mercury and Herse might take place.
